Rolls-Royce has posted a video online showing its first-ever crossover Rolls-Royce Cullinan enduring road trials on a desert expanse near Dubai, UAE.
The all-new Rolls-Royce Cullinan takes advantage of a purpose-built aluminum platform which all future RR cars will eventually shift to. Its hood cover conceals a power-packed 6.75-liter, bi-turbo V12 engine with 671 hp (500 kW) and 900 Nm (664 lb·ft) of torque.
Rolls-Royce started the development of Cullinan three years ago. The car should see its official premiere at a dedicated event held this summer.
